Stepping-stones can be used in the garden or to create walkways throughout your landscaping. You can create your own simple square stepping-stones by using a mold. A few pieces of wood, nails and a hammer is all you need to make your molds. Because you’ll be pouring cement into these molds, they do not have an infinite life span. They will, however, hold up through several uses. Cut four pieces of wood each measuring 3 1/2 inches in width and 12 inches in length. You can use inexpensive lumber for this project. Your lumber should be 1/2-inch-thick plank. Cut a square measure 11 inches by 11 inches for the bottom piece. This can from any sheet of lumber, but should be approximately 1/2 inch thick. Nail one length of wood to the bottom piece, leaving one inch from the bottom of the 12-inch length.
